    摘要: An automatic warehouse 1 includes a plurality of shelves 50 and a conveyance device 20. The plurality of shelves 50 are arranged in a horizontal direction and in a single level or in a plurality of levels and adapted to store storage objects. The conveyance device 20 is adapted to transfer the storage objects between the same and each of the plurality of shelves 50. All of the plurality of shelves 50 are implemented by a plurality of shelves 50 provided in a plurality of carriages 60 capable of moving between the inside of the automatic warehouse and the outside of the automatic warehouse. By use of the plurality of carriages 60 which also function as storage shelves, there can be provided an automatic warehouse having high degree of freedom and good storage efficiency, enabling efficient use of factory space, and being capable of coping with cell production.

    摘要: An artificial soil structure includes at least one hydrophobic layer of hydrophobic particles provided in a soil. A particle size of the hydrophobic particles can be 2000 micrometers and less. The hydrophobic particles are sand and/or dirt treated with a water-repellent agent or hydrophobic particles having a high molecular weight polymer. An artificial water-retentive soil structure includes a soil block containing a water-retentive agent and a hydrophobic layer of hydrophobic particles provided on the soil block. A method of preventing land desertification includes the steps of placing a hydrophobic layer of hydrophobic particles in a soil at a prescribed depth from the earth surface and controlling the water content in said soil.

    摘要: A soil block for pot plant cultivation having a water-retentive layer, a hydrophobic layer above it, and a soil layer above that is provided. The water-retentive layer may consist of a sand layer, a water layer or a sand layer retaining water. The hydrophobic layer may consist of hydrophobic particles which are sand and/or dirt particles treated with a water-repellent agent, a water-repellent membrane including nonwoven fabric, woven fabric or knitted fabric treated with a water-repellent agent, or such. According to the method of cultivating pot plants, the pot plants are planted in the soil layer, which is the upper layer in the soil block for pot plant cultivation, and water is supplied to maintain the water content in the water-retentive layer at a constant level.
